Figure 1.
Single-cell atlas of the immune microenvironment in MM. (A) Disease course in 3 patients with MM with the extramedullary disease. (B) Analysis of cell clusters using UMAP, showing the annotation and color codes for cell types in extramedullary sites; (left) 37 731 cells color-coded based on cell type; (right) 37 731 cells color-coded by sample. (C) Proportion of cell types in the BM and PB of 3 patients with MM. (D) UMAP plot of immune cell subsets in the myeloma microenvironment. Red: regulatory T cells; green: γδ T cells; orange: CD8+ effector T cells; and blue: naive T cells. (E) T-cell subtypes in the BM, ME, and PB of 3 patients with MM. (F) DEGs in 4 T-cell subtypes. ASCT, autologous stem cell transplantation; NMPs, neuromesodermal progenitors; PMCs, pleural mesothelial cells.
